Quote:
Originally Posted by CraftyVertan View Post
So, here is my question.

If the Packers could trade Brett to either the Bears or Vikings for a high draft pick, why wouldn't they do it?
The Bears and Vikings play in the same division as the Packers.

Which means they would be playing Brett Favre twice in this season, that would create pandemonium with the Packers fan base. Bears and Packers have bitter rivalry.

Not to mention the fact that Brett would tear the Packers apart, Charles Woodson is old, and Harris is declining. Plus he knows their entire play book, strategy and what not.

So trading to a division rival is out of the question, and not the best move.

Quote:
Originally Posted by CraftyVertan View Post
I mean, they want to prepare for the future, and how can you prepare any better than getting some good draft picks, even if it means giving a good weapon to an opposing team.
He would only play for 1, maybe 2 years, which should be the Packers' rebuilding years.

Eh?
My guess is the Packers think they can win now.

The Vikings have no stellar QB, and the Bears sure as hell don't. So the NFC North is a cake walk right now for the Packers, why make it difficult by giving your opponent a weapon in Brett Favre.
